Padsicles – Wonderful for Postpartum Healing and Soothing Pain | Mother Rising
Padsicles are frozen postpartum pads soaked with healing ingredients that are used for pain relief and to promote healing after childbirth. Some women experience no tearing or trauma during birth, but for those that do, they are a lifesaver.
